AMD EPYC 7313 or Intel Xeon Silver 4214R - which processor is faster? In this comparison we look at the differences and analyze which of these two CPUs is better. We compare the technical data and benchmark results.

The AMD EPYC 7313 has 16 cores with 32 threads and clocks with a maximum frequency of 3.70 GHz. Up to 4096 GB of memory is supported in 8 memory channels. The AMD EPYC 7313 was released in Q1/2021.

The Intel Xeon Silver 4214R has 12 cores with 24 threads and clocks with a maximum frequency of 3.50 GHz. The CPU supports up to 1024 GB of memory in 6 memory channels. The Intel Xeon Silver 4214R was released in Q1/2020.

Memory & PCIe

The AMD EPYC 7313 supports a maximum of 4096 GB of memory in 8 memory channels. The Intel Xeon Silver 4214R can connect up to 1024 GB of memory in 6 memory channels.

Thermal Management

The TDP (Thermal Design Power) of a processor specifies the required cooling solution. The AMD EPYC 7313 has a TDP of 155 W, that of the Intel Xeon Silver 4214R is 100 W.
